Likely the difference in speed and driving habits.
If you get 9mpg with a gasser pulling a 11k 5ver, you are the figurative turtle on the road.
However if a guy is clipping across the country at 75 mph in a eco with a full size TT 7mpg is not at all out of line.
I can get 20+ mpg in my Dodge diesel putzing around N WI empty not in a hurry or a personal worst record of 9 mpg only pulling a 3klb cargo trailer ( 80mph westbound into a nasty headwind for hundreds of miles will do that).
Anything that burns unleaded I figure 8mpg one I hook any decent size trailer to it.
I can’t sit in the truck lane crawling along at 55-60 mph though unless the truck or the load won’t accept faster speeds.
